The work of Pegasus Group’s landscape team has been singled out for special mention in an award-winning project.
ArchitecturePLB scooped a RIBA South Award 2021 for the new Promega UK Headquarters. Pegasus Group were the landscape architects on the project, providing detailed design and overseeing the implementation of the new gardens.
Highlighting the finished result, judges give special mention to the gardens: “The views towards the garden and beyond are successful and the landscaping scheme is worthy of praise. The garden is better than in most homes, complete with a dedicated yoga space. It feels pruned and pristine…”
Teresa Hazelwood, Landscape Design Director from Pegasus Group’s Cirencester office, said: “To hear that the project had won was such exciting news and we are absolutely thrilled to be part of the award-winning team.
“This was one of those dream projects that don’t come along too often, working with a wonderful client with high design aspirations. As such, we were able to create a scheme that not only fulfilled the brief, but hopefully surpassed it.”
Promega UK is biotech business based on Southampton Science Park.
Judges concluded: “Promega UK is a good building and is a credit to a client that is evidently passionate and forward thinking about the workplace. This building looks and feels like a very high end, well-crafted office that will be an enjoyable space to occupy whilst offering the flexibility that the client requires. We hope that this project will encourage other businesses to aim equally high and elevate the standard of architecture within a business park context.”
